After the upgrade to new kernel I've got following stack trace:
Feb 08 22:58:57 x kernel:
================================================================================
Feb 08 22:58:57 x kernel: UBSAN: Undefined behaviour in
fs/ext4/mballoc.c:1274:11
Feb 08 22:58:57 x kernel: shift exponent -1 is negative
